The Xcerts - My Book Laughs
Safely clunking over a pop punk rhythm.
Published 11 April 2007
The Xcerts seem to have done away with any notions of subtlety and complexity with this, their second single. It comes from being young and angry; really just wanting to let fly with some chunky riffs but holding back to retain some sort of listenable tune.
There isn't anything here to blow anyone away, and on its surface, My Book Laughs appears like daytime radio-friendly fodder. But the distorted guitars safely clunking over a pop-punk rhythm makes this the sort of track that you wouldn't mind soundtracking the tackling of a sinkful of dishes. [Garry Thomson]
